Are you a recent graduate looking to build experience in education, psychology, or mental health? Axcis Education is working in partnership with a number of mainstream primary and secondary schools in the Birmingham area, and we’re looking for full-time Graduate Learning Support Assistants to start ASAP.
This role is all about supporting pupils that require 1-1 support with their learning. Some of these pupils will have special educational needs such as autism, ADHD and challenging behaviour. You’ll be working closely with individual students in the classroom and helping them stay engaged, encouraging their confidence, and offering calm, consistent support throughout the day.
You don’t need school experience. As long as you have either voluntary or professional experience with additional needs, we want to hear from you!
What we’re looking for is someone who’s empathetic, reliable, and genuinely wants to support vulnerable young people. If you’re kind, patient and keen to make a difference, we’ll give you the training and guidance you need.
Why this is a great first step in your career:
• No unsociable hours – work Monday to Friday, 8:30am to 4:30pm
• Get paid weekly – £93 per day
• Looks great on your CV – ideal if you’re considering teacher training, educational psychology or youth work
• Free access to a wide range of training through the Axcis Academy
• Real, hands-on experience supporting students with additional needs
These roles start ASAP and run full-time during term time, with the opportunity to become permanent after an initial settling-in period.
